Smart key


A smart key is an advanced option that does not require the use of a traditional car key to activate the ignition system. It utilizes a transponder in the key fob instead to communicate with the onboard electronics of your vehicle. It is also more secure due to the fact that it sends a unique code every time it is used, which makes it impossible for thieves to copy the signal. Additionally, many of the latest cars come with sensors that can tell whether a fake key fob is present. If the sensor is triggered, it may trigger the alarm or shut down the engine.

The smart key was introduced in the 1990s as an entry device that could not be keyed. The initial system required drivers place their keys in the ignition slot, and the computer used by the starter would verify the code before unlocking or activating the electronic devices on the vehicle. Smart key systems such as Comfort Access BMW models eliminate this step. Drivers can open their trunks and doors by holding the key fob at a distance of 1.5 meters from the vehicle.
